Violent beggar at it again
According to the law, it is the Police's responsibility to take such a person to a place of safety for her own as well as the public's safety.
Motorists as well as pedestrians once again have to take care when travelling in the vicinity of the intersection of Progress Road and Prosperity Avenue in Lindhaven.
The now infamous female beggar who has built a reputation for violently attacking members of the public is at it again. She has been known to physically attack or damage the vehicles of those who do not want to give her alms. On more than one occasion, has she broken off rearview mirrors, pelted cars with rocks and even broken windows with a brick. The Caxton West Rand bakkie counts among the many victims, as she threw a brick through its window earlier this year, narrowly missing the driver.

It is uncertain what causes her behaviour, whether it is a mental condition, substance abuse or a combination thereof.
Residents who are threatened by her or injured or have their property damaged by her, should call their nearest Police Station or Metro Police.
